Notation of the parameters
Expressed in full, a parameter consists of
the drive object + parameter number + index, with the following notation:
(oo)pxxxxx[ii]
(oo)pxxxxx
To make these easier to read, in this chapter the drive object specification has been omitted
from all parameters belonging to the "Drive control" drive object (= drive object 2).
For example, the specification p50076[1] refers to parameter (2)p50076[1] (= drive object 2,
parameter 50076, index 1).

Commissioning steps

〈1〉Access level and parameter filter
(1) p0003 = 3 (expert)
(2) p0010 = 0 (no filter)
〈2〉Setting the installation altitude
p55100, installation altitude
Setting the installation altitude of the device above sea level.
With installation altitudes above 2000 m, a current and voltage derating is performed.
〈3〉Setting the source for the control word
p840 signal source for starting/stopping
Recommended setting: p840 = r2090.0 (bit 0 in the 1st receive word from the fieldbus)
